Surge Tank Replacement
The OPG Aguasabon Generating Station required the replacement of their aging 1940’s surge tank infrastructure located on the penstock that feeds the stations turbines. The project followed an expedited schedule and faced design and engineering challenges as well as COVID-19.

Diluted Bitumen Froth Tank
CNRL required the addition of a froth tank near an extraction zone, which is designed to heat diluted bitumen, causing the viscosity to drop enough to allow solid settling and removal. Through intricate scheduling and planning, Landmark saved the customer over $5 million in project costs.
